Dialouge Table 1 1989
Dialogue Table 1 is one of 3 Tables in the committee meeting rooms of the Gay and Lesbian Center in New York City. The Center invited artists who created site specific installations for the Center. I created 3 Dialogue tables with hand painted images of historical civil disobedience as a backdrop to the actual ACT-UP Action-committees that I took a part in during the ACT-UP meetings each week.

  The image on this table is the battered face of a protester present at the riots at the 1968 Chicago Democratic Presidental Convention.

Dialouge Table 2
This is the image of one of the Drag Queens who protested at the Stonewall Bar in l968. The Birth of the modern gay movement was propelled forward by queens like her who stood up and fought back.

Dialouge Table 3
This is an Image of an ACT-UP protester during a demonstration.
